Why was El Paso airspace shut down? A new United States military laser-based anti-drone system led authorities to halt air traffic in and out of El Paso, Texas, after aviation officials raised serious concerns about risks to commercial aircraft. The Federal Aviation Administration (FAA) initially announced a 10-day airspace closure on Wednesday but removed the restriction less than eight hours later, a decision reports said stemmed from miscommunication between the Pentagon and aviation regulators. The FAA and the military had planned to discuss the issue at a February 20 meeting, but the army moved ahead without final FAA approval, prompting the agency to halt flights in El Paso, sources said. Many works have studied neural execution in different domains before [45, 23, 24, 31, 33, 42]. With the rapid development of GNNs in graph representation learning, learning graph algorithms with GNNs has attracted researchers' attention [39, 38, 41]. These works exploit GNNs to approximate certain classes of graph algorithms, such as parallel algorithms (e.g., Breadth-First-Search) and sequential algorithms (e.g., Dijkstra).
